Im starting a Photo Real bust of this old dood. I just graduated and the biggest critique I got from my demo reel class was I needed a realistic human piece because most of my models were creatures.
Im using Maya to make the base mesh and then detailing it in zbursh, I got a little anxious and played with what I have done so far in zbrush.

AtCase: Thanks for your comments, I suppsoe your right if you really wanted to add alot of jigglybits to his neck youd be limited but there is sufficient geometry to make the main skin folds deform, ill keep that in mind next time I do a head like this.
Nick: Thanks for stopping by and commenting, The texture is just an OldElfSkin material i downloaded for zbrush but i will be Painting the textures in photoshop and zbrush and then using some SSS in maya for the final shot.
